Lost in the Sea of Himself

by J'Wellsdark nightgrieffaithhoperebuilding
Shield hurt by hiding behind emotions, Buried beneath the dirt at the bottom of the ocean. A scared kid lost in the sea of himself, Damaged, wounded, desperately needing help. Led by blind men he fell into a ditch. He failed many times but caught the urge to quit. He and misfortune had a child named success. A journey of a thousand miles began with one blessed step. If you could see him now, he's the king of the sea. Surrender to the greater King abiding in thee.
